Weekend Lift Maintenance — Dunmore Court. Every second Saturday, Hallervane Engineering services lifts A and B between 06:00 and 14:00. The facilities desk must post signage by Friday close, confirm the goods lift remains available, and log the engineer's arrival. Engineers use the service stairwell only. To admit them through the plant-room door, give them the access code below.

badge for tajeg-kagap: bdg-EWZTJN-83588199

## Changed defaults

Heads up: the Ledgerline tax-rate lookup cache now defaults to a 15-minute TTL instead of 24 hours. Turns out rates in the Veldt County sandbox were going stale mid-demo, which was embarrassing. Eviction is now LRU rather than FIFO, and the cache warms on boot. If you're reviewing, check that nothing hardcodes the old TTL. The new defaults land as follows.

deployment values, bajop-taweg:
holwyn:
  log_level: debug
  metrics_host: metrics.holwyn.zemvarsys.internal
  pool_size: 32

## Changelog — Ladleworks v3.2

Hey, welcome aboard! Quick heads-up: we changed the defaults in the Ladleworks recipe-scaling calculator. Rounding now snaps to kitchen-friendly fractions instead of raw decimals, and the max batch multiplier dropped from 50x to 20x after some, uh, ambitious soup incidents. The new default configuration shipping with v3.2 is below.

service settings:
BRIIX_PIN=8582
BRIIX_TENANT=raleth
BRIIX_METRICS_HOST=metrics.briix.urlaqstack.example
BRIIX_SEAL=seal_c11ef522
BRIIX_STANDBY_TEAM=ulaok